Elon Musk Sparks Custody Drama Over Transgender Concerns
Elon Musk has announced plans to seek full custody of his son with Ashley St. Clair, citing concerns over her recent post expressing remorse for past anti‑transgender remarks and a desire to advocate for the trans community. The tech mogul's move has sparked a debate on social media, intertwining with his history with his transgender daughter, and is set against the backdrop of Supreme Court discussions on transgender rights in sports. Meanwhile, Musk's actions could influence legal and cultural perspectives on family rights concerning gender transition.

Elon Musk and Cyril Ramaphosa Clash Over South Africa's Equity Rules: Tensions Rise Over Starlink's Market Entry
Elon Musk and South African President Cyril Ramaphosa are at odds over South Africa's Black Economic Empowerment (BEE) rules, which Musk criticizes as obstructive to his Starlink internet service. Ramaphosa defends the regulations as necessary and offers alternative compliance options, highlighting a broader policy gap on foreign investment incentives versus affirmative action.

Elon Musk's xAI Faces Legal Showdown with NAACP Over Memphis Supercomputer Pollution!
Elon Musk's xAI is embroiled in a legal dispute with the NAACP over a planned supercomputer data center in Memphis, Tennessee. The NAACP claims the center, situated in a predominantly Black neighborhood, will exacerbate air pollution, violating the Fair Housing Act. xAI, supported by local authorities, argues the use of cleaner natural gas turbines. The case represents a clash between technological advancement and local environmental and racial equity concerns.
